What they do
A Mental or Behavioral Health Counselor works with patients to treat mental health problems. Assesses patients and assists with diagnosis, counseling and crisis intervention. Consults with nurses, doctors and psychiatrists. May work with specific populations, such as youth, senior citizens or substance abusers, in group settings, facilities or hospitals.

Job Description
Job Overview Federal Guardian is seeking Licensed Counselors and Social Workers to join our team in support of the DoD Military and Family Life - Child and Youth Counseling Program (MFLC CYB) in the vicinity of the Naval Submarine Base in New London, Connecticut. This is a salaried position that offers competitive pay and benefits. Posted salary range is based on an annual full-time work schedule, which is prorated for counselors working on school schedules with summers off. The primary objective of this role is to provide ongoing non-medical counseling services to the school-aged children of local Military Members and their Families. These services include non-medical counseling, training, and health and wellness presentations, and consultation with military families and installation command staff regarding behavioral issues affecting children and youth. CYB Counselors are assigned to local schools and, therefore, should have some experience working in a school in order to qualify for CYB positions. Additionally, CYB Counselors may also be assigned to youth programs, summer camps, and other specialty assignments. Experience and Educational Requirements A Master's degree in the Behavioral Health Professions (MS/MSW/MA) CT or RI State Licensure at the independent practice level (LCSW, LISW, LMFT, LPC, LCPC, LMHC) No Minimum Post-Licensure Clinical Experience Required, however 2-5 years+ of post-master's supervised clinical experience is strongly preferred School based Counselors must demonstrate past experience working in a school setting or other Child/Youth Services setting Must be a U.S. citizen We are actively interviewing candidates for this role and encourage all qualified (Licensed in CT or RI) Counselors and Social Workers with requisite experience and interests to apply.
